James E. Thielke

James E. Thielke, 78, passed away in Oklahoma City on Tuesday, January 10, 2017 with his family and pastor by his side. Jim was born in Minnesota to Melvin and Florence Thielke.

After Jim graduated from high school, he moved to Enid, Oklahoma where he worked for Champlin Petroleum. There he met Lynne Easterly and they were married in 1959. The couple soon moved to Moore, Oklahoma and Jim began his studies at the University of Oklahoma. He graduated in 1965 with a degree from the OU School of Accounting and began what would become an extremely impressive career. He passed the CPA exam in 1967 and was awarded the “Gold Medal Award” for achieving the highest exam score in the state of Oklahoma. Jim went to work for Peat, Marwick, Mitchell & Company/KPMG. He became a partner in 1972 and then partner-in-charge of the tax practice for KPMG’s Oklahoma City office. In addition to his work at the firm, he held leadership roles in many accounting organizations. He served as president for the Oklahoma Society of CPAs and was a member of its Hall of Fame. He also served on the advisory board for the University of Oklahoma Steed School of Accounting. He was involved in many civic activities including the All Sports Association of Oklahoma City.
